Champions League trouble

Seiwald grumbles: “This is bitter and unnecessary!

Great frustration at RB Leipzig! The Saxons lost 3:2 at home to Italian record champions Juventus Turin on Wednesday evening despite twice taking the lead and having the advantage in terms of possession. ÖFB player Nicolas Seiwald had strong words to say.

"We're 2:1 up, but the way we then concede two goals to our opponents, even when outnumbered, is bitter and unnecessary," said Seiwald after the Champions League clash. "We didn't make the most of our chances. We had four or five chances in the last ten minutes, we have to take at least two of them and win the game!"

Crazy game
Things actually went well for Leipzig for long stretches with a brace from Benjamin Sesko (30th, 65th/penalty). However, the Italians turned the game around after Juve goalkeeper Michele di Gregorio was sent off. Dusan Vlahovic with his second goal (68') and Francisco Conceicao (83') were responsible. Both sides could have scored considerably more goals.

Zero points
Leipzig are still without a point after two matchdays, as are the red-white-red representatives Sturm Graz and Salzburg.
